Take LEGO® fun to the next level with this ultimate LEGO activity book filled with building and sticker activities – plus more than 500 animal-themed LEGO stickers! Grab your LEGO brick collection and the stickers included in this book to complete adorable animal activities – and find out fun facts along the way. This complete LEGO activity book includes fun build challenges, exciting quizzes, and hundreds of stickers that young LEGO fans and animal enthusiasts will not want to miss. All you need is some LEGO pieces and this book:Use your LEGO pieces to find a way to cross a croc-filled riverPlace your LEGO pieces on the page to decorate a pet partyTake a quiz to find out which animal you are most likeCreate mix-and-match animals with your stickers…And much more! No matter the size of your LEGO collection, there are hours of fun to be had with this fact-packed, sticker-fuelled adventure through the animal kingdom for young LEGO fans to enjoy. Discover LEGO build ideas and fun facts about animals throughout as you build, stick, and create with this activity book for 5-7 year olds! © 2025 The LEGO Group Read more

This Lego activity book is an excellent resource to have on hand for road trips, plane rides, church activity bags, or rainy days. My kiddo is 8 years old and still gets a kick out of making scenes with the Lego stickers. Speaking of stickers: this activity book has SO MANY STICKERS. You might want to keep an eye on your little ones who prefer to place stickers anywhere but where they belong! The activities in the book are fun and engaging for kids who rely more on structure and instructions, but there’s plenty of space for “free play” and creating scenes with all the stickers. I’d recommend this activity book for around ages 5-8. Technically you need to be able to read the instructions and have well-developed fine motor skills for the more complex activities but even kids as young as 3 will have a good time using this just as a sticker book. *Note: Initially I didn’t realize that some of the activities require actual physical legos! My kiddo has had a great time playing with just the stickers so rest assured that you really don’t have to have physical legos to enjoy it. ... show more

This book is great for ages around 7 to 10, depending on the activity. The Lego Ideas Activity book has bright images, glossy pages, and can withstand the unsteadiness of younger hands. Inside there are little fact bubbles about the theme for the page, so there is a hint of learning available as the child goes! Some of the activities like the sticker matching are fine, but the ones that encourage the child to build things to interact with the picture are almost impossible to do without breaking the spine of the book. It's nice having a good sturdy book, but it won't lay flat unless held open with both hands, making it hard to interact with legos at the same time. But, still it is a fun book and a moderately good value. ... show more
